- The distance between Pingbian, China and Münster, Germany is approximately 8,286 km or 5,149 mi.
- To reach Pingbian in this distance one would set out from Münster bearing 58.6°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Pingbian bearing 142° or SE .
- Pingbian has a warm maritime temperate climate with dry winters (Cwb) whereas Münster has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Pingbian is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Münster is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 6.9 °C (12.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.2 °C (7.6°F) less in Pingbian.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 933.7 mm (36.8 in) more which is equivalent to 933.7 l/m² (22.92 US gal/ft²) or 9,337,000 l/ha (998,187 US gal/ac) more. About 2 2/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.6° higher in Pingbian than in Münster.
